Hour of Code

This week our students had the opportunity to participate in Hour of Code.  What is Hour of Code? Well, the Hour of Code "is a one-hour introduction to computer science, designed to demystify code and show that anybody can learn the basics." (http://hourofcode.com/ca)

It is so much fun we actually signed up for the 20 hour online computing tutorial offered through the Hour of Code!  Learning computer science skills is essential for working and living in the 21st century.  While not everyone will have the chance or desire to work in the computing industry, learning coding basics "helps nurture problem-solving skills, logic and creativity"  (http://hourofcode.com/ca).  Over the last two weeks before our winter break, students will have the opportunity to work at their own pace through the tutorials.  Students will learn skills to create sequences, events, loops, shapes and stories, all using code.  Students can even work on the tutorials from home.
